EPDM roof inspection services involve a thorough examination of rubber roofing systems to identify potential issues before they develop into costly problems. These inspections typically include checking for signs of wear, such as cracks, tears, or punctures, as well as evaluating the overall condition of the membrane. Service providers may also inspect the flashing, seams, and edges to ensure everything is properly sealed and secure. Regular inspections help homeowners stay ahead of potential leaks or structural concerns, maintaining the integrity and longevity of their roof.
One of the main benefits of EPDM roof inspections is their ability to detect problems early, saving property owners from extensive repairs down the line. Common issues that inspections can uncover include ponding water, which may cause the membrane to weaken over time, or areas where the rubber has become brittle or cracked. Identifying these problems early allows for targeted repairs that can prevent leaks, water damage, and mold growth inside the building. Inspections are especially valuable after severe weather events or when signs of aging become apparent.
EPDM roofing is frequently used on commercial buildings, flat residential roofs, and other structures with low-slope designs. These roofs are chosen for their durability and ease of maintenance, making regular inspections an essential part of ongoing upkeep. Homeowners with rubber roofs on garages, sheds, or multi-family residences also benefit from periodic inspections. Property types that commonly require this service tend to have large, flat surfaces that are more prone to water pooling and membrane damage, making professional inspections a practical way to extend the roof’s lifespan.

The overview below groups typical Epdm Roof Inspection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Roslindale,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small Repairs - minor EPDM roof inspections and repairs typically range from $250-$600 for many routine jobs. Many local pros handle these smaller projects efficiently within this range, which covers common issues like small leaks or membrane patches.
Moderate Repairs - larger repairs, such as extensive patching or sealing, often fall between $600-$1,500. Projects in this range are common for roofs with multiple problem areas or aging membranes requiring attention.
Full Roof Inspection - comprehensive inspections of EPDM roofing systems usually cost between $200-$500. These inspections are often part of preventative maintenance or pre-purchase evaluations, with many projects landing in this middle range.
Full Roof Replacement - complete EPDM roof replacements can range from $5,000-$12,000 or more,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ger, more complex installations tend to push costs into the higher tiers, while simpler roofs may fall into the lower end of the spectrum.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in an EPDM roof inspection? An EPDM roof inspection typically includes checking for cracks, tears, ponding water, and membrane deterioration to assess the roof's condition and identify potential issues.
Why should I consider a professional EPDM roof inspection? A professional inspection can help detect problems early, prevent costly repairs, and ensure the roof remains weather-tight and durable over time.
How often should an EPDM roof be inspected? It is recommended to have an EPDM roof inspected at least once a year, or after severe weather events, to maintain its integrity and performance.
What signs indicate that an EPDM roof needs repairs? Signs include visible cracks, blisters, pooling water, or membrane lifting, which can compromise the roof’s waterproofing and longevity.
